The A-Premium Engine Coolant Thermostat and Housing Assembly delivers OEM-compatible performance across a wide range of GM vehicles. This unit is precisely engineered for Chevrolet models including the corvette (2014 6.2L), Silverado 1500 (2014-2018 4.3L, 5.3L, 6.2L engines), Silverado 1500 LD (2019 5.3L), Suburban (2015-2020), and Tahoe (2014-2020). Additionally, it seamlessly fits GMC Sierra 1500 (2014-2018 4.3L, 5.3L, 6.2L), Sierra 1500 Limited (2019 5.3L), Yukon (2014-2020 5.3L), and Yukon XL (2015-2020 5.3L, 6.2L), as well as Cadillac escalade and Escalade ESV (2015-2020 6.2L) models.

The technical specifications of this housing assembly showcase its precision engineering with exact measurements to ensure proper fitment: bolt hole centers positioned at 3 inches and 2.8 inches, a flange length of 3.33 inches,and flange width of 3.39 inches with 0.4-inch thickness. With an inside diameter of 1.06 inches and three mounting holes, this regular-grade thermostat opens at the factory-specified 207 degrees, maintaining optimal engine operating temperature. What are the signs that I need to replace my thermostat housing?

Common signs that indicate you need to replace your thermostat housing include coolant leaks around the housing area,engine overheating,inconsistent temperature readings,visible cracks or warping on the housing,or a check engine light with cooling system-related codes. These GM truck models are known to occasionally develop leaks at the thermostat housing, especially in vehicles with higher mileage or those operated in extreme temperature conditions.

how challenging is the installation process for this thermostat housing?

Installation difficulty is moderate and can typically be completed by DIY mechanics with basic tools in about 1-2 hours. The process involves draining the cooling system, removing the old housing (three mounting bolts), cleaning the mating surface, installing the new unit, and refilling the cooling system with coolant. Access can be somewhat challenging depending on your specific vehicle model,and care should be taken to avoid damaging nearby components.

Is coolant type critically important when replacing this thermostat housing?

Yes, using the correct coolant type is critical when replacing this thermostat housing. GM vehicles typically require Dex-Cool or equivalent long-life coolant – using incorrect coolant can cause premature degradation of seals and potentially damage the cooling system.Always refer to your vehicle’s owner manual for the specific coolant specification and never mix different coolant types without a complete system flush.
